Почему CastRemoteLocalService.startService() не получает обратный вызов даже после передачи всех истинных параметров?
Итак, я добавил app_cast_id из своей консоли, я получил обратный вызов на MediaRouter с соответствующим устройством приведения, а затем после того, как я пытаюсь запустить службу приведения, но я не получаю обратный вызов на CastRemoteDisplayLocalService
Я добавил сервис в манифесте Android также. Пожалуйста помоги.
CastRemoteDisplayLocalService.startService(ExoTrialAttempt.this, PresentationService.class,
getString(R.string.app_cast_id), castDevice, settings,
new CastRemoteDisplayLocalService.Callbacks() {
@Override
public void onServiceCreated(CastRemoteDisplayLocalService service) {
Log.d("log","onServiceCreated called");
((PresentationService) service).setVideoUrl(VIDEO_URL);
}
};